The president of Rwanda has confirmed negotiations are underway with Formulation 1 to host a grand prix within the African nation within the close to future.
F1 CEO Stefano Domenicali has repeatedly referenced the necessity to add a race on the African continent to make the game a very international championship, as there are already occasions in Europe, North and South America, Asia and Australasia. This yr’s FIA Normal Meeting is happening within the Rwandan capital of Kigali, and the nation’s president Paul Kagame has now confirmed it’s aiming to host an F1 race.
“I’m comfortable to formally announce that Rwanda is bidding to deliver the fun of racing again to Africa by internet hosting a Formulation 1 grand prix,” Kagame stated throughout his opening handle. “An enormous thanks to [F1 Group CEO] Stefano Domenicali and your entire staff at Formulation 1 for the nice progress in our discussions to date. I positive you that we’re approaching this chance with the seriousness and dedication which it deserves. Collectively we are going to construct one thing we are able to all be happy with.
“In Rwanda now we have made important investments in sports activities infrastructure. The BK Area, the place NBA basketball Africa League finals have been held, or the newly renovated Amphora Stadium, and the longer term Zaria Courts Complicated … are just a few examples.
“Our philosophy has all the time been to profit from our accessible assets. We perceive that sports activities isn’t just about buildings or occasions, however requires a whole ecosystem to domesticate expertise and excite followers. This has an actual and tangible impression, not solely on our financial system but in addition for our folks.
“For each lodge, recreation facility or restaurant that will get constructed, new jobs are created. Rwanda is prepared, and we wish to welcome much more followers and guests whereas aiming for the best high quality commonplace in every little thing we do.”
The official acknowledgement of the bid comes forward of the FIA Prize Giving that can happen afterward Friday.
“To be right here in Rwanda for such an essential second within the FIA’s calendar is a testomony to the power of this nation, specifically it’s rising affect in motorsport,” FIA president Mohammed Ben Sulayem stated.
“We’re aligned on our values and shared objectives throughout key sectors corresponding to innovation, sustainability, and highway security, and I stay up for our continued partnership. The way forward for motorsport in Africa is vibrant.”
